Vendor note for plugin authors: Roverline Logistics now owns the driver-assignment heuristic in Dispatchary v4. Plugins overriding the scoring hook must declare it in their manifest or assignments fall back to defaults silently. Contract renewal with Roverline closes next month; interface changes freeze until then. Send override questions to the integrations desk.

escalation mailbox, kaweg-kahif: druwyn.sordor@nelvroworks.corp

Onboarding: Tumblecrate locker flow. Customer scans code, locker opens, bag in, door shut, status flips to "staged." If a locker jams, use the override panel, not physical force. Escalate double-booked lockers to tier two. The override panel accepts only the recovery passphrase, which appears below.

unlock words, fafog-tajop: fendor-kasix

TICKET-2087: Connection failures when the Crumwell storefront evaluates the 2 p.m. order cutoff. The cutoff check queries the bakery schedule table directly, and the pool exhausts under lunch traffic, so late orders slip through. Short-term fix: raise the pool size and add a retry. To reproduce locally, point your client at the following.

database URL for kahif-fahaf: redis://eliax_svc:yN@db-bcc9.ordinhq.internal:5432/aldok